Allele Type:    Endonuclease-mediated (Inducible, Recombinase)
Inducer:    tamoxifen
Mutation:    Insertion
 
Amhr2em1(cre/ERT2)Bult expression driven by 1 gene
    CRISPR/Cas9 mediated knockin by a 2A-cre/ERT2 replacing the stop codon in the Amhr2 gene. (J:338349)
